In 2020-2021, 477 degrees and certificates were awarded to romance languages students who went to a Indiana college or university. This makes it the #52 most popular major in the state.

This report analyzed 3 schools in Indiana to see which ones were the most popular master's degree programs for students. To create this ranking we looked at how many students graduated from the Romance Languages program at each school on the list.

The colleges and universities below are the most popular for romance languages majors pursuing a master's degree.

Our analysis found Indiana University - Bloomington to be the most popular school for romance languages students who want to pursue a master’s degree in Indiana. IU Bloomington is a fairly large public school located in the small city of Bloomington.

About 38% of the students majoring in romance languages at the school are women while 62% are male.
